Excel Delta Calculator
Calculate the difference (delta) between two values in Excel with this interactive tool. Understand percentage change, absolute difference, and visualize your results.
Comprehensive Guide: How to Calculate Delta in Excel
Understanding how to calculate delta (the difference between two values) in Excel is a fundamental skill for data analysis, financial modeling, and business intelligence. This comprehensive guide will walk you through various methods to calculate differences in Excel, including absolute delta, percentage change, and relative differences.
What is Delta in Excel?
In Excel, “delta” refers to the difference between two values. It’s a Greek letter (Δ) commonly used in mathematics and science to represent change or difference. In business contexts, delta calculations help track:
- Revenue growth between periods
- Cost reductions
- Performance improvements
- Inventory changes
- Financial variances
Basic Delta Calculation Methods
1. Absolute Difference (Simple Subtraction)
The most straightforward delta calculation is the absolute difference between two values:
=New_Value - Old_Value
For example, if your sales were $10,000 in January and $12,500 in February:
=12500 - 10000 // Returns 2500
2. Percentage Change
To calculate the percentage difference between two values:
=((New_Value - Old_Value) / Old_Value) * 100
Using the same sales example:
=((12500-10000)/10000)*100 // Returns 25%
3. Relative Change
Relative change shows the ratio between the change and the original value:
= (New_Value - Old_Value) / Old_Value
This returns a decimal that can be formatted as a percentage.
Advanced Delta Techniques
1. Calculating Delta Across Rows
When working with time series data in columns:
- Place your data in columns (e.g., Column A for dates, Column B for values)
- In Column C, enter the formula:
=B2-B1
- Drag the formula down to calculate deltas for all rows
| Month | Sales ($) | Month-over-Month Delta | Percentage Change |
|---|---|---|---|
| January | 10,000 | – | – |
| February | 12,500 | =B3-B2 → 2,500 | =((B3-B2)/B2)*100 → 25% |
| March | 11,800 | =B4-B3 → -700 | =((B4-B3)/B3)*100 → -5.6% |
2. Using Excel Functions for Delta Calculations
Excel provides several functions that can help with delta calculations:
- IMDIV: For complex number deltas
- DELTA: Tests whether two values are equal (returns 1 if equal, 0 otherwise)
- GESTEP: Returns 1 if number ≥ step, otherwise 0 (useful for threshold deltas)
3. Conditional Delta Calculations
You can combine delta calculations with logical functions:
=IF(B2-A2>0, "Increase", IF(B2-A2<0, "Decrease", "No Change"))
This formula will return "Increase", "Decrease", or "No Change" based on the delta.
Visualizing Deltas in Excel
Effective visualization helps communicate delta information clearly:
1. Column Charts with Delta Arrows
- Create a column chart with your data series
- Add a new series for the delta values
- Format the delta series as line with markers
- Add data labels to show the delta values
2. Waterfall Charts
Perfect for showing cumulative deltas:
- Select your data range
- Go to Insert → Charts → Waterfall
- Customize colors to show positive (green) and negative (red) deltas
3. Sparkline Deltas
For compact in-cell visualizations:
- Select cells where you want sparklines
- Go to Insert → Sparkline → Line
- Select your data range
- Customize to highlight high/low points
Common Delta Calculation Errors and Solutions
| Error Type | Example | Solution |
|---|---|---|
| Division by zero | =((100-0)/0)*100 | Use IFERROR: =IFERROR(((New-Old)/Old)*100, 0) |
| Incorrect reference | =B2-B1 copied down becomes =B3-B2 | Use absolute references: =B2-$B$1 |
| Negative percentages | Percentage shows as negative when it should be positive | Use ABS function: =ABS(((New-Old)/Old)*100) |
| Date deltas | =EndDate-StartDate returns serial number | Format as number or use DATEDIF: =DATEDIF(Start,End,"d") |
Practical Applications of Delta Calculations
1. Financial Analysis
Delta calculations are essential for:
- Year-over-year (YoY) growth analysis
- Quarter-over-quarter (QoQ) performance
- Budget vs. actual variances
- Stock price changes
2. Scientific Research
Researchers use delta calculations to:
- Measure experimental changes
- Calculate error margins
- Track variable differences between control and test groups
3. Inventory Management
Businesses track inventory deltas to:
- Identify shrinkage or theft
- Optimize reorder points
- Analyze demand fluctuations
Excel Delta Calculation Best Practices
- Consistent Formatting: Apply the same number format to all delta calculations in a worksheet
- Document Formulas: Add comments to explain complex delta calculations
- Use Named Ranges: Create named ranges for frequently used delta references
- Error Handling: Always include error checking for division by zero
- Data Validation: Use data validation to ensure proper input types
- Version Control: Track changes when sharing workbooks with delta calculations
Automating Delta Calculations with Excel Tables
Convert your data range to an Excel Table (Ctrl+T) to:
- Automatically extend delta formulas to new rows
- Use structured references in formulas
- Easily filter and sort by delta values
- Create dynamic charts that update with new data
Example with structured references:
=[@Sales]-[@[Previous Month]]
Delta Calculations in Power Query
For large datasets, use Power Query to calculate deltas:
- Load your data into Power Query (Data → Get Data)
- Sort by your time dimension
- Add an index column
- Merge the table with itself using the index column (join kind: Left Outer)
- Calculate the delta between the current and previous rows
- Remove unnecessary columns and load back to Excel
Excel Delta vs. Other Tools
| Feature | Excel | Google Sheets | Python (Pandas) | R |
|---|---|---|---|---|
| Basic delta calculation | Simple subtraction | Simple subtraction | df.diff() | diff() function |
| Percentage change | =(new-old)/old | =(new-old)/old | df.pct_change() | prop.table() |
| Error handling | IFERROR | IFERROR | try/except | tryCatch |
| Visualization | Built-in charts | Built-in charts | Matplotlib/Seaborn | ggplot2 |
| Large datasets | Limited by RAM | Cloud-based | Highly scalable | Moderately scalable |
| Automation | VBA/Macros | Apps Script | Full scripting | Full scripting |
Future Trends in Delta Analysis
The field of delta analysis is evolving with new technologies:
- AI-Powered Anomaly Detection: Machine learning algorithms that automatically identify significant deltas in large datasets
- Real-Time Delta Tracking: Cloud-based solutions that calculate and visualize deltas as data streams in
- Natural Language Generation: Systems that automatically generate narrative explanations of delta patterns
- Predictive Delta Modeling: Forecasting future deltas based on historical patterns
Conclusion
Mastering delta calculations in Excel is a powerful skill that can transform raw data into meaningful insights. Whether you're analyzing financial performance, tracking scientific measurements, or optimizing business operations, understanding how to calculate and interpret deltas will significantly enhance your analytical capabilities.
Remember these key points:
- Absolute delta shows the simple difference between values
- Percentage change puts the delta in relative context
- Visualizations make delta patterns immediately apparent
- Always document your calculation methods
- Use Excel's built-in functions to handle edge cases
As you become more comfortable with basic delta calculations, explore advanced techniques like moving averages of deltas, exponential smoothing, and statistical process control to take your analysis to the next level.